Combinations

#b62d98 complementary

Colors that are opposite to each other, forming a contrasting pair.

#b62d98 splitComplementary

A base color and two secondary colors adjacent to its complementary color, offering high contrast with less tension.

#b62d98 triadic

Three colors evenly spaced around the color wheel, providing vibrant and balanced color schemes.

#b62d98 tetradic

Four colors forming a rectangle on the color wheel, consisting of two complementary color pairs for rich and diverse palettes.

#b62d98 analogousComplementary

A combination of analogous colors with one complementary color, creating a harmonious yet dynamic palette.

#b62d98 analogous

Colors that are next to each other on the color wheel, producing serene and comfortable designs.
